I don't think so, but I get what you mean.

Yes, both artists suffered from some kind of backlash and we're deemed ''over/yesterdays news'' and both albums have since slowly getting recognition and been fan favorites. Also, both eras forced both of them to take new road for their career (BS/Joanne, Evita/ASIB).

But I disagree, mainly due to the fact that the backlash was for totally different reasons. Gaga was overexposed, the album took way too long to come out, the whole feud with Katy thanks to media and at the end of the day the album didn't meet the hype Gaga / fans created (about the album being literally art-pop). GP was tired of Gaga; what ever album she would have released it automatically would have had the same fate as ARTPOP (excluding the whole Troy fiasco and her hip breaking).

And Madonna, well.. She kind of ''chose'' to underperform. She had massive beginning in the 90s and honestly had every chance to release album filled with Vogue's (which was kind of the first plan). But releasing a sex book with an album about erotism which was heavily influenced by the NYC underground queer culture during the peak of AIDS epidemic's media relevancy was a doomed move from the start. USA had the mindset of sex = death. There were literally rumors about her having AIDS... It took over 6 years, several albums/compilations and a film to ''recover'' from the era.

In short: the backlash was for different reasons so I personally wouldn't compare the eras.
